Common Solvents Used with Glacial Acetic Acid Solution

 

 

Polar Protic Solvents for Glacial Acetic Acid Solution 

 

  • Water: The most common solvent paired with glacial acetic acid solution, water is ideal for diluting high-purity glacial acetic acid to desired concentrations. In food applications, such as making glacial acetic acid vinegar, water dilution reduces acidity to safe, palatable levels (typically 5–8%). Glacial acetic acid pubchem data confirms that water and glacial acetic acid mix fully in all proportions, forming a homogeneous solution due to their polar nature.
  • Ethanol: A polar protic solvent, ethanol mixes well with glacial acetic acid solutionand is often used in esterification reactions to produce ethyl acetate, a key solvent in paints and adhesives. This combination is also useful in pharmaceutical formulations, where the mixture’s ability to dissolve both polar and non-polar compounds enhances drug stability.
  • Methanol: Methanol forms stable mixtures with glacial acetic acid solution, making it useful in chemical synthesis for producing methyl acetate, a solvent used in coatings and cleaning agents. While highly reactive, methanol’s low boiling point allows for easy separation from reaction products, a benefit in industrial processes.

 

Polar Aprotic Solvents Compatible with Glacial Acetic Acid Solution 

 

  • Acetone: Acetone’s compatibility with glacial acetic acid solutionmakes it a go-to solvent in laboratories and manufacturing, particularly for cleaning or dissolving organic compounds. The mixture’s low viscosity and fast evaporation rate make it useful in processes requiring quick drying, such as in textile dyeing prep.
  • Dimethyl Sulfoxide (DMSO): DMSO is valued for its ability to enhance the solubility of both polar and non-polar substances when mixed with glacial acetic acid solution. This makes it useful in pharmaceutical research, where the combination helps dissolve active ingredients that are otherwise hard to solubilize.
  • Acetonitrile: Acetonitrile forms stable mixtures with glacial acetic acid solution, often used in high-performance liquid chromatography (HPLC) as a mobile phase. Its low UV absorbance and high polarity make it ideal for analyzing acetic acid derivatives in quality control processes.

Glacial Acetic Acid Pubchem Insights on Solvent Compatibility 

 

  • Reactivity Data: Glacial acetic acid pubchemprovides detailed information on solvent compatibility, noting that polar solvents (like water and ethanol) form stable mixtures, while non-polar solvents (like hexane) may cause phase separation. This data helps industries avoid incompatible pairings that could hinder processes or create safety risks.
  • Safety Guidelines: The database also highlights safety considerations, such as the flammability of mixtures containing ethanol or acetone. This information is crucial for industrial safety protocols, ensuring that solvents are stored and handled properly when mixed with glacial acetic acid solution.
  • Solubility Parameters: Glacial acetic acid pubchemlists solubility parameters that help predict how well a solvent will mix with glacial acetic acid. This aids in selecting the right solvent for specific applications, from industrial synthesis to analytical chemistry.

Can Glacial Acetic Acid Solution Be Mixed with Acetone? 

 

Yes, glacial acetic acid solution mixes with acetone, forming a homogeneous mixture useful for cleaning and industrial processes. However, this mixture is flammable and not suitable for food applications, as acetone is toxic if ingested.
